FYI

./g pull -r

nowadays does just that.. git pul + git submodule update)

but yes, I think it is better to do it explicitly, I weaked ./g for
the benefit of the tinderbox mostly
I think with recent git version it is possible to make that a config
of git, so that the submodule update occurs automatically after git
pull...
